A plus sign of Helicobacter pylori infection indicates that there is mild Helicobacter pylori infection, which causes gastrointestinal symptoms, anemia and weight loss, and increases the risk of gastric cancer.
1. Causes gastrointestinal symptoms Helicobacter
pylori infection can lead to inflammatory lesions in the gastric mucosa, leading to acid reflux, belching, abdominal distension, nausea, vomiting, upper abdominal discomfort or pain.
2. Causes anemia and weight loss
. Helicobacter pylori infection can lead to loss of appetite, long-term weight loss, and gastric ulcer, causing erosion and bleeding. Over time, it can lead to anemia.
